SCHOU USA, the newly-formed American subsidiary of the Danish commercial trader SCHOU Company,
has earned exclusive rights to distribute Netherlands-based Hartman outdoor luxury furnishings in the United States.Â
SCHOU USA announced its exclusive deal with Hartman Pacific after introducing its contemporary line of Scandinavian furnishings at The International Casual Outdoor Furniture & Accessories Market in Chicago Sept. 13-16.
“We’re thrilled to incorporate Hartman’s new line into our collection of casual outdoor furnishings,†said Chris Curran, president of SCHOU USA. “We’ve had a strong relationship with Hartman for years now, and we both strive to offer modern, elegant outdoor furnishings that truly take luxury living outdoors.â€
SCHOU USA will integrate Hartman’s products into its catalog of contemporary outdoor furnishings. Samples of the new inventory will first appear at SCHOU USA’s 3,000 sq.-ft. showroom at Suite 315, Market Square during the High Point Market this week.Â
The SCHOU parent company has built a strong track record with Hartman through years of acting as its sole distributor in Denmark. SCHOU USA also courted Hartman’s interest because of its ability to provide the local U.S. management, strong international supply chain and managerial infrastructure needed to expand its limited participation in the American marketplace.Â
Both SCHOU USA and Hartman manufacture garden furnishings and accessories from similar materials that complement outdoor living spaces. At the Chicago market, SCHOU USA showcased three distinct categories of outdoor living products, including teak and hardwood furniture, combination pieces blending wicker or teak and aluminum or stainless steel framing; and aluminum furnishings featuring a combination of aluminum, textiline and/or glass.
Hartman revealed the new line of luxury outdoor furnishings to be incorporated into SCHOU USA’s product offering at the Spoga+Gafa Garden and Leisure Fair held Sept. 3-5 in Cologne, Germany. Hartman’s new line emphasizes increased design and durability and guarantees a five-year warranty on each piece.Â
